lan.config.dns.hostname
Attribute
Stores the DNS host name.
Default
““
TSP-Link
accessibility
This attribute can be accessed from a remote TSP-Link node.
Usage
hostname = lan.config.dns.hostname
-- Reads DNS host name.
lan.confg.dns.hostname = hostname
-- Writes DNS host name.
hostname
The host name to use for DNS registration.
Remarks
• Stores the host name requested during DNS registration.
• DNS registration works with the DHCP to register the host name specified in this attribute with
the DNS server.
• The host name must:
•
Contain 255 characters or less.
•
Begin with a letter and end with a letter or a number.
•
Only contain letters, numbers, and hyphens.
• The host name must be a string that contains less than 255 characters.
• The host name plus the domain name must be less than or equal to 255 characters.
Note: This include the separator characters.
lan.config.dns.verify
Attribute
The DNS host name verification state.
Default
lan.ENABLE
TSP-Link
accessibility
This attribute can be accessed from a remote TSP-Link node.
Usage
state = lan.config.dns.verify
-- Reads host name state.
lan.config.dns.verify = state
-- Writes host name state.
state
The DNS host name verification state.
Use one of the following values for
state
:
lan.ENABLE
Enables the DNS host name verification.
lan.DISABLE
Disables the DNS host name verification.
Remarks
• Used to enable or disable the DNS host name verification.
• When enabled, the instrument performs a DNS lookup to verify the DNS host name matches the
value specified in the command
lan.config.dns.hostname
.
